By the way, this blogspot is marked as:
<html dir="ltr" lang="en-US">
Seems like language is incorrect :)
Possible options are defined in IANA Language Subtag Registry.
https://www.iana.org/assignments/language-subtag-registry/language-subtag-registry

And in this document:

Type: language
Subtag: tlh
Description: Klingon
Description: tlhIngan Hol
Added: 2005-10-16

Type: script
Subtag: Piqd
Description: Klingon (KLI pIqaD)
Added: 2016-01-04

Type: grandfathered
Tag: i-klingon
Description: Klingon
Added: 1999-05-26
Deprecated: 2004-02-24
Preferred-Value: tlh
